Popcorn Kernels vs. Pre-Popped Popcorn

The foundation of any great popcorn snack is, of course, the popcorn itself. While pre-popped popcorn may seem convenient, using fresh popcorn kernels offers a superior taste and texture. Freshly popped popcorn has a light, airy quality that pre-packaged varieties often lack. Moreover, you have complete control over the popping process, allowing you to achieve the perfect crunch.

When choosing popcorn kernels, consider the type you want to use. There are two main varieties: butterfly and mushroom. Butterfly popcorn is light and fluffy with irregular shapes, making it perfect for coating with flavors. Mushroom popcorn, on the other hand, is denser and holds up well under toppings, making it a great choice if you want your flavors to stick.

Preparing the Popcorn

The first step in making Honey Cinnamon Butter Popcorn is preparing the popcorn itself. You have a couple of options for popping: an air popper or the stovetop method.

Air Popper

If you have an air popper, this is the easiest and healthiest method to pop your kernels. Simply add the recommended amount of popcorn kernels to the machine, turn it on, and let it do its magic. In just a few minutes, you’ll have a bowl full of fluffy popcorn without any added oil or butter.

Stovetop Method

If you prefer the stovetop method, you’ll need a heavy-bottomed pot with a lid. Start by adding a tablespoon of oil (such as coconut or canola) to the pot and heating it over medium-high heat. Once the oil is hot, add enough popcorn kernels to cover the bottom of the pot in a single layer. Cover the pot with the lid, leaving it slightly ajar to allow steam to escape.

Shake the pot occasionally to prevent burning, and listen for the popping to slow down (about 2-3 seconds between pops). Once the popping has mostly stopped, remove the pot from the heat and let it sit for a minute to ensure all kernels are popped.

Tips for Achieving the Perfect Pop

Fresh Kernels: Always use fresh, high-quality popcorn kernels for the best results. Old or stale kernels can lead to more unpopped kernels.

Temperature Control: Ensure that your oil is hot enough before adding the kernels, but not so hot that it smokes. Medium-high heat is usually ideal.

Don’t Overcrowd: If you’re using the stovetop method, make sure to only add enough kernels to cover the bottom of the pot. Overcrowding can lead to uneven popping.

Importance of Temperature Control While Melting Butter

When making honey cinnamon butter popcorn, temperature control is crucial for achieving that smooth, velvety butter mixture that perfectly coats your popcorn. Begin by melting the butter over low to medium heat. High temperatures can cause the butter to separate, resulting in an oily mixture that won’t adhere well to the popcorn.

Using a non-stick saucepan is ideal, as it allows for even heat distribution, reducing the risk of burning. Stir the butter gently as it melts, ensuring it reaches a liquid state without bubbling. The goal is to have a clear, golden liquid that blends seamlessly with the honey and cinnamon, creating a luscious coating that enhances each popcorn piece.

Techniques to Achieve a Smooth and Cohesive Mixture

Once your butter is melted, it’s time to incorporate the honey and cinnamon. Start by removing the melted butter from the heat to prevent any further cooking. Add the honey gradually, whisking continuously. This gradual combination helps create an emulsion, ensuring that the butter and honey blend into a cohesive mixture rather than separating.

After the honey is fully incorporated, sprinkle in the ground cinnamon. Continue to whisk until the mixture is well combined and homogenous. The result should be a glossy, fragrant blend that will elevate your popcorn. If you find that the mixture is too thick, you can add a small splash of water or more melted butter to achieve your desired consistency.

Honey Cinnamon Butter Popcorn

Ingredients

1 cup popcorn kernels (or 10 cups pre-popped popcorn)

1/2 cup unsalted butter (1 stick)

1/4 cup honey

1 teaspoon ground cinnamon

1/4 teaspoon sea salt (adjust to taste)

Optional: pinch of nutmeg for extra flavor

Optional: 1 tablespoon brown sugar for added sweetness

Instructions

Pop the Corn: If using kernels, pop them using an air popper or on the stovetop in a large pot with a lid. If using pre-popped popcorn, simply set it aside in a large mixing bowl.

    Make the Honey Cinnamon Butter: In a saucepan over medium heat, melt the unsalted butter. Once melted, lower the heat and stir in the honey, ground cinnamon, sea salt, and optional nutmeg and brown sugar. Mix well until everything is fully combined and the mixture is smooth. Remove from heat.

      Combine: Pour the honey cinnamon butter mixture over the popped popcorn. Gently toss the popcorn with a large spoon or spatula to ensure even coating.

        Let It Set: Allow the popcorn to sit for a few minutes to let the coating harden slightly, which makes it less sticky.

          Serve: Transfer the popcorn to bowls or a large serving dish. Enjoy warm, or store in an airtight container for later snacking!

            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 10 minutes | 15 minutes | 4-6 servings
